Stermy, Italian Masterclass

written by zauron, Mar 23rd

Being one of the few players remaining from the good old blooming days, Stermy's definitely an icon of professional gaming. Considered to be as one of the most successful of all time - with an incredible amount of winnings behind his back - the man earned his popularity within the title he adores the most – Quake. Alessandro started his career back in 2001, and has since been dominating every aspect of the competitive gaming scene.

ACTA: Why Do We Hate It

written by samek, Jan 29th

ACTA is the abbreviation of the planned plurilateral trade agreement "Anti-Counterfeiting Trade Agreement". The participating states resp. supra-national bodies state that the aim is to intensify the fight against product piracy.

Meet the team: WW.Dota

written by samek, Jan 15th

Now that we've managed to successfully launch the Western Wolves project, we have been introducing new players and teams to the organization with little time to waste. So it came by that a group of French DotA legends were on the lookout for a new name to represent, and given their status in the "old" game - they will certainly take good care to excell in the not-yet-released version of the game - Dota2. Already, we have seen them perform on the world stage, surprisingly finishing 4th at DreamHack Winter 2011; and getting rather unlucky shortly after at the Dota 2 Star Championship with 5/6th, and that definately makes them a strong contender in the 2012 calendar year.
